Coordinates: 40 ° 26 ′  N , 3 ° 43 ′  W Argüelles is a district of Madrid that is located in the west of the city center (“Centro”) and is partlycharacterized by students . It is located in the Moncloa-Aravaca district and is named after Agustín de Argüelles Álvarez .

Argüelles has 26,148 registered inhabitants and an area of ​​75 hectares. 15% of the population are foreigners. During lecture times, in addition to the residents who have mostly been living there for a long time, due to the relative proximity to the universities in the Ciudad Universitaria, there are around 8,000–9,000 students who rent rooms or even entire apartments at very high prices. Overall, Argüelles is considered a quiet district. Bars, discos and clubs can be found in the direction of Malasaña and Gran Vía.
